Understanding the KYC Number

Definition:

citibank kyc number

A KYC number is a unique identifier assigned by a financial institution to each customer who opens an account. It serves as an essential tool for customer identification and due diligence processes.

Purposes:

  • Compliance with Anti-Money Laundering (AML) and Combating the Financing of Terrorism (CFT) regulations: The KYC number helps financial institutions comply with stringent regulatory requirements imposed by global organizations such as the Financial Action Task Force (FATF) and local regulatory bodies.
  • Customer Verification: The KYC number facilitates the verification of customer identities, addresses, and other essential information, ensuring that the bank can confidently transact with its customers.
  • Fraud Prevention: The KYC number contributes to fraud prevention efforts by establishing a link between customer identities and their financial transactions.
